Hello. About a month ago I bought a TC29 (manual shifting). When changing gears or changing ranges I almost always grind the gears, sometimes worse than others. This even happens when beginning from a complete stop. Can anyone offer any advice on changing gears/ranges on the TC29 without the grinding effect?

Thanx

Vernon Bush
 
/ TC29 shifting #2  
If you're fully depressing the clutch pedal a couple of seconds before moving the shift lever, and you're still getting the grinding, it sounds as if you need a clutch adjustment.

You may want to check your owner's manual or with your dealer, I don't think the transmission is a syncronized transmission. If it is not, you will get the grinding your talking about (unfortunaetly) If it is a syncro transmission, the gears do continue to spin for a few seconds after the clutch is depressed especially at higher rpms.
